Output 74cc30b1a7b5ae90b71dc1072e3892075add47fcd8513d542fa8fbd1700ec976:0

value
17628463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6684a55954ccbf393a01a8a8b613c1f4426eb99f OP_EQUAL
address
3B35kWTkgSZFkwZtcCQYL7hCtMobYLmTtZ
transaction
74cc30b1a7b5ae90b71dc1072e3892075add47fcd8513d542fa8fbd1700ec976
spent
true